Chapter 52: Is the Identity Insufficient?. [52]
Summary
Genzi reveals to Song Ren that his sister-in-law frequently visits and gives him money. Huang Ying, with an injured shoulder, brushes off Song Ren's concerns about her visits. A hug between them is interrupted by Ming Ming, who disapproves of Huang Ying's involvement with Song Ren. At a meeting, Xu Hui Chang praises Song Ren's recovery and inquires about their plans against the Black Sand Association, but Huang Ying explains they cannot engage in battles during the elder meeting selection. As they prepare to leave for a month-long competition in Hong Kong, Song Ren insists on seeing Song Qian Qian, expressing guilt for her condition. After a heartfelt farewell, they board a private helicopter, with Huang Ying showing signs of emotional distress. At the airport, a staff member tries to prevent Song Ren from following Huang Ying, leading to a misunderstanding resolved by Huang Ying’s authority. Once on the private jet, Song Ren becomes distracted by a flight attendant and learns from the Black Card about an affair between the captain and the attendant.Full content
